Injection Molding Machines for Thin-Wall and Lightweight Parts

From consumer electronics to packaging, industries are looking for ways to reduce material usage while maintaining product strength and performance. Injection molding machines designed for thin-wall and lightweight parts play a vital role in meeting these needs, offering precision, speed, and cost efficiency.

Why Thin-Wall and Lightweight Parts?

Thin-wall molding refers to producing plastic components with minimal wall thickness, often less than 1 mm, while still achieving high structural integrity. Lightweight parts not only reduce material consumption but also contribute to energy savings in industries like automotive and aerospace. Together, these advancements enable manufacturers to:

Lower Material Costs – Reduced resin usage leads to significant savings.
Improve Sustainability – Less material and lighter products reduce environmental impact.
Enhance Performance – Lightweight parts improve efficiency in vehicles and electronic devices.

Industry Applications

Packaging Industry – Production of lightweight containers, lids, and food packaging.
Consumer Electronics – Slim casings for smartphones, laptops, and wearable devices.
Automotive Sector – Lightweight interior and exterior components to improve fuel efficiency.
Medical Devices – Thin, precise components for disposable instruments and housings.
